Output 5c3bec6729a8b6e28ab9696c9fc17f45cd6f33b94042bf7ca8f2e659b8aff416:0

value
300629910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1588677e2d7d77cac566998c0b3b6afa370e0fc0 OP_EQUAL
address
33esX7A4p3LzJPwVJFzn3mQRTbUjDAwDqh
transaction
5c3bec6729a8b6e28ab9696c9fc17f45cd6f33b94042bf7ca8f2e659b8aff416
spent
true